色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

一臺MySQL的TPS是多少(MySQL性能優化介紹)

榮姿康2年前19瀏覽0評論

sactionsd)是衡量MySQL性能的重要指標之一。本文將從多個方面解析一臺MySQL的TPS是多少。

MySQL的基本架構及其對TPS的影響

MySQL的基本架構包括MySQL Server、存儲引擎和插件。其中,MySQL Server負責連接管理、SQL解析和優化、緩存管理等,存儲引擎負責數據存儲和讀寫操作,插件則提供一些額外的功能。這些組件的性能都會影響MySQL的TPS。接下來,我們將分別介紹它們對TPS的影響。

MySQL Server對TPS的影響

MySQL Server的性能對TPS的影響主要體現在以下幾個方面:

1. 連接管理

連接管理是MySQL Server的一個重要功能,它負責管理客戶端與MySQL Server之間的連接。連接的創建、維護和銷毀都需要消耗一定的資源,因此連接管理的性能對TPS有很大的影響。

2. SQL解析和優化

SQL解析和優化是MySQL Server的另一個重要功能,它負責將客戶端發送的SQL語句解析成可執行的指令,并對這些指令進行優化,以提高執行效率。SQL解析和優化的性能對TPS也有很大的影響。

3. 緩存管理

noDB緩存等。這些緩存的性能對TPS也有很大的影響。

存儲引擎對TPS的影響

noDB和MyISAM。不同的存儲引擎對TPS的影響也不同。

noDBnoDB的性能對TPS有很大的影響。

2. MyISAM

MyISAM是MySQL的另一個存儲引擎,它不支持事務和行級鎖,但支持全文索引等特性。MyISAM的性能對TPS也有很大的影響。

插件對TPS的影響

MySQL支持多種插件,包括插件式存儲引擎、插件式認證和插件式日志等。不同的插件對TPS的影響也不同。

MySQL的優化技巧及其對TPS的影響

除了MySQL的基本架構和組件之外,還有很多優化技巧可以提高MySQL的TPS。以下是一些常用的優化技巧:

1. 優化查詢語句

優化查詢語句是提高MySQL性能的重要手段之一??梢酝ㄟ^盡量避免全表掃描、使用索引、避免使用子查詢等方式來優化查詢語句。

2. 優化表結構

優化表結構也是提高MySQL性能的重要手段之一。可以通過盡量避免使用大字段、使用合適的數據類型、盡量避免使用NULL值等方式來優化表結構。

3. 合理使用緩存

noDB緩存等方式來提高MySQL的緩存命中率,從而提高TPS。

4. 合理調整參數

noDB參數等??梢愿鶕嶋H情況合理調整這些參數,以提高MySQL的性能。

綜上所述,一臺MySQL的TPS受到多個因素的影響,包括MySQL Server、存儲引擎、插件、優化技巧等。只有綜合考慮這些因素并進行合理的優化,才能提高MySQL的TPS。